What is Visualization and Why Does it Work?
Visualization is the act of creating vivid, detailed mental images of desired outcomes. It's more than just thinking about what you want; it's about fully immersing yourself in the experience of already having it. You engage all your senses – sight, sound, smell, taste, and touch – to make the mental imagery as realistic as possible.
But why does this seemingly simple technique work? The answer lies in the fascinating way our brains process information. Neuroscientific research suggests that our brains respond to imagined experiences almost as vividly as they do to real experiences. When you visualize achieving a goal, your brain creates new neural pathways that support that outcome. This process, known as neuroplasticity, allows you to actually change the way you think, feel, and behave.

Getting Started: Essential Tips for Beginners
Before diving into specific visualization exercises, it's important to lay a strong foundation. Here are a few essential tips to keep in mind:
**Find a Quiet Space:Choose a location where you can relax undisturbed, free from distractions.
**Set Clear Intentions:Before each session, clearly define what you want to achieve. The more specific you are, the better.
**Relax Your Body and Mind:Start with a few deep breaths to calm your nerves and center your focus.
**Engage All Your Senses:Don't just see the image; feel the emotions, hear the sounds, and smell the scents associated with your desired outcome.
**Believe in the Process:Trust that visualization works, even if you don't see immediate results. Consistency and unwavering belief are key.
**Be Patient:Like any skill, visualization takes practice. Don't get discouraged if your initial attempts feel awkward or unclear. Over time, with consistent effort, both your visualization skills and your clarity of vision will improve.
Visualization Exercise 1: The Future Self Meditation
This exercise involves visualizing yourself in the future, having already achieved your goals. It's a powerful way to connect with your potential and gain clarity on your path.
1. **Preparation:Find a comfortable position, either sitting or lying down. Close your eyes and take several deep breaths, allowing your body to relax.
2. **Imagine the Scene:Picture yourself in the future, perhaps one year, five years, or even ten years from now. Where are you? What are you doing? Who are you with?
3. **Embrace the Details:Fill in the details of your future self. Are you living in your dream home? Are you working in your ideal career? Are you surrounded by loving friends and family?
4. **Engage Your Senses:What do you see around you? What do you hear? What do you smell? What do you feel? Fully immerse yourself in the experience.
5. **Feel the Emotions:How does it feel to have achieved your goals? Do you feel happy, proud, confident, fulfilled? Allow yourself to experience these emotions fully.
6. **Reflect and Integrate:When you're ready, slowly open your eyes and take a few more deep breaths. Reflect on the experience and consider what steps you need to take to make this vision a reality.
Visualization Exercise 2: The Success Rehearsal Technique
This technique is particularly useful for preparing for specific events, such as a job interview, a presentation, or a sporting competition.
1. **Identify the Event:Choose the event you want to visualize.
2. **Create a Mental Movie:In your mind's eye, play out the event from beginning to end, focusing on a successful outcome.
3. **Visualize Positive Actions:See yourself performing at your best. Are you speaking confidently? Are you answering questions effectively? Are you making the right moves?
4. **Anticipate Challenges:Imagine potential obstacles or challenges that might arise. How do you overcome them? See yourself responding calmly and effectively.
5. **Feel the Success:How does it feel to nail the interview ? How does it feel to deliver a captivating presentation? How does it feel to win the competition?
6. **Repeat and Refine:Practice this visualization exercise regularly in the days or weeks leading up to the event. Each time, refine the details and strengthen your belief in a positive outcome.
Visualization Exercise 3: The Gratitude Garden
This exercise combines visualization with gratitude, creating a powerful combination for attracting more positivity into your life.
1. **Find Your Garden:Close your eyes and imagine yourself standing in a beautiful garden. This is your gratitude garden, a place where you cultivate positive energy.
2. **Plant Seeds of Gratitude:Choose something you're grateful for – a loving relationship, a fulfilling job, a healthy body. See yourself planting a seed in your garden representing that gratitude.
3. **Nurture the Seed:As you plant the seed, feel the gratitude in your heart. Imagine watering the seed and providing it with sunlight.
4. **Watch it Grow:See the seed sprouting and growing into a beautiful plant, flower, or tree. The bigger and more vibrant the plant, the stronger your feeling of gratitude.
5. **Enjoy the Beauty:Take a moment to appreciate the beauty of your gratitude garden. Feel the warmth of the sun, smell the fragrance of the flowers, and hear the gentle breeze.
6. **Expand Your Garden:Continue planting seeds of gratitude for all the good things in your life. Over time, your garden will become a lush and thriving oasis of positivity.

Overcoming Common Challenges in Visualization
While visualization is a powerful tool, it's not always easy. Here are some common challenges that beginners may encounter, along with tips on how to overcome them:
**Difficulty Concentrating:If you find your mind wandering, gently redirect your focus back to the image. Practice mindfulness meditation to improve your concentration skills.
**Lack of Vividness:Don't worry if your initial visualizations are blurry or unclear. With practice, your ability to create vivid mental images will improve. Try using sensory details to enhance the experience.
